Abstract
A compressor of the rotary type is driven by a motor via a gear wheel arranged on the shaft of the compressor and cooperating with a gear wheel arranged on the shaft of the motor, the gear wheels and the shafts being enclosed in a gear housing. The motor is fastened to a detachable wall part of the gear housing, and the motor shaft is journalled solely in the bearings of the motor and protrudes into the gear housing through an opening in the wall part. The opening is provided with sealing means which prevent a medium from forcing its way out of the gear housing. The gear wheels are accessible for dismantling and assembly when the wall part together with the motor is detached from the rest of the gear housing.
